MPAJ distributes Aidilfitri donations to six welfare centres, orphanages

By Sheeda Fathil

SHAH ALAM, May 10 — A total of six welfare centres, including orphanages, have received Hari Raya Aidilfitri donations from the Ampang Jaya Municipal Council (MPAJ) ‘Kongsi Rezeki’ programme.

MPAJ president Mohd Fauzi Mohd Yatim said the distribution was done in stages from April 29, including rice, sugar, milk, cooking oil, flour, and disposable diapers.

“Each organisation also received cash of RM1,000 and ‘duit raya’ totalling RM2,000. Hopefully, the donation will cheer them up during the festive celebration.

“The programme was conducted as one of the efforts to approach and help those in need, apart from fulfilling MPAJ’s corporate social responsibility,” he said in a statement.

The recipients under the programme are Pertubuhan Kebajikan Anak-anak Yatim dan Asnaf Qaseh Ibu, Lembah Jaya Selatan, Pusat Jagaan Sri Mesra, Taman Watan, and Pertubuhan Kebajikan dan Perlindungan Nur Qaseh Malaysia, Taman Melawati.

Other recipients include Pertubuhan Kebajikan Nur Hati, Taman Rasmi, Pertubuhan Kebajikan Asnaf An Naafi Kuala Lumpur, Bukit Antarabangsa, and Pertubuhan Kebajikan Asnaf Al Barakh Malaysia, Taman Sepakat.
